Question

A 10L container has 150g of 02 A)What is the pressure if the temperature is 24c
B)What would be the pressure be if the temperature increases to 100c
C) what mass of oxygen gas in units of grams will occupy a volumn of 5.0L at a temperature of 25c and a pressure of 1.5 arm (02=32.0g/mole) A 10L container has 150g of 02 A)What is the pressure if the temperature is 24c
B)What would be the pressure be if the temperature increases to 100c

Explanation / Answer

V = 10 L

m = 150 g of O2

MW O2 = 32

mol = mass/MW = 150/32 = 4.6875 mol of O2

a) find P if T = 24°C

PV = nRT

P = nRT/V

P = (4.6875 )(0.082)(24+273) / 10 = 11.42 atm

b)

P when T = 100 C or 373 K

PV = nRT

P = nRT/V

P = (4.6875 )(0.082)(373) / 10 = 14.34 atm

c)

mass of O2 when

V = 5 L

T = 25 c or 298 K

P = 1.5 atm

Mol O2 = mass/MW

solve for n

PV = nRT

n = PV/(RT)

n = 1.5 atm * 5 L /(0.082*298) = 0.3069 mol

mass = mol*MW = 0.3069*32 = 9.82 grams of O2
